ENG 318: INTRODUCTION TO EDITING
This course gives students an introductory working knowledge of The Chicago Manual of Style, the essential guide for writers, editors, and publishers. The course covers many aspects of what it means to be a copyeditor, including an overview of the editorial process and topics such as spelling, punctuation, grammar, style, usage, languages other than English, tables, and graphs, and more.
Cornerstone University is partnering with The PEN Institute, an online educational institute for Christian editors. ENG 318 students will need to purchase the curriculum from The PEN Institute. The curriculum includes 8 weeks of Nonfiction Editing 101 and 4 weeks of Proofreading 101.
